CORTRAN Ribbon-Cutting
County of Roanoke Transportation, a 5310 recipient, celebrated their new partnership with the County of Roanoke and Virginia Regional Transit with a ribbon cutting ceremony. They are now providing on-demand accessible transportation services for Roanoke residents, expanding options for the community and supporting greater mobility.

I-66 Workshop
Amy Garbarini led a workshop on the I-66 study she has been spearheading. From the Beltway to I-81, I-66 studies, led by VDOT and DRPT, focus on improving traffic flow, safety, and multimodal options, including projects like Transform 66 Express Lanes and Active Traffic Management systems. Past studies have led to dynamic tolling and congestion management, all aiming for faster, safer, and more reliable travel. Amy’s workshop proved that even roads can have star power.

I-495 Ribbon Cutting
DRPT staff joined the ribbon cutting for the extension of I-495 Express Lanes in Tysons. The added 2.5 miles will help travelers zip to Maryland a little faster, so they can miss Virginia just enough to come back again.
